As far as US vs EU versions of games you are generally right, but in this case I feel like EU is handling it better currently. Seems more professional in my eyes. Better site, more update news, and most importantly they are not throwing keys at everyone out there(well as of yet and this could change). The US version just announced the cb out of nowhere and unloaded keys. Which is fun and great for players and the devs, but we all know how an overpopulated cb can be. Only time will tell and in the end they are more than likely identical games besides the different language localizations the EU version will probably have. In any case, I will be trying both of them out and deciding which to play based purely on the community.

True.
But did you think of it this way?
If you live in the EU, and you're playing the US server, most of the people who play the US server (Americans and such), will be sleeping while you're playing.
Which means, if you join a guild and they have a whole schedule for raids and dungeons, you will most likely not be able to attend to those raids/dungeons, since it's like 4 AM in your timezone.
And vice versa, of course.
